Journal of Intellectual Disabilities, 23(3), 432-445.http://hdl.handle.net/10034/622712This paper discusses potential opportunities for best practice in the UK that may be brought about by the Care Act (2014). Carers in the UK were given new rights within this legislation with a focus on needs led assessment.
